Mental Strategies

Developing mental math strategies is like giving your child a superpower! Encouraging them to solve simple problems in their head not only improves their speed and accuracy but also enhances their number sense. Techniques like "making ten" (e.g., 8 + 5 = 8 + 2 + 3 = 10 + 3 = 13) or using near doubles (e.g., 6 + 7 = 6 + 6 + 1 = 12 + 1 = 13) can make calculations much easier and more intuitive. Breaking Down Multiplication and Division

The key to mastering multiplication and division in Primary 2 is to understand the underlying concepts. It's not just about memorising times tables (although that helps!). It's about understanding what multiplication and division *mean*.

  • Equal Groups: This is the foundation of multiplication. Make sure your child understands that multiplication is just a shortcut for adding equal groups together. For example, 3 groups of 4 apples is the same as 4 + 4 + 4, which equals 12.
  • Repeated Addition: Connect multiplication to repeated addition. Show them how 5 x 2 is the same as adding 2 five times (2 + 2 + 2 + 2 + 2).
  • Arrays: Use arrays (arrangements of objects in rows and columns) to visually represent multiplication. This helps them see the relationship between the number of rows, the number of columns, and the total number of objects.
  • Division as Sharing: Explain division as sharing equally. For example, if you have 15 sweets and want to share them equally among 3 friends, each friend gets 5 sweets (15 ÷ 3 = 5).
  • Division as Grouping: Also, explain division as grouping. For example, if you have 20 marbles and want to put them into groups of 4, you can make 5 groups (20 ÷ 4 = 5).

Breaking Down Length, Mass, and Volume

Let's break down these key concepts into bite-sized pieces:

  • Length: This is all about measuring how long something is. Your child will learn to use units like centimetres (cm) and metres (m), compare lengths, and solve problems involving addition and subtraction of lengths.
  • Mass: Mass refers to how heavy something is. The key units here are grams (g) and kilograms (kg). Your child will learn to weigh objects, compare masses, and solve word problems related to mass.
  • Volume: Volume is the amount of space a liquid occupies. Your child will be introduced to litres (L) and learn to measure and compare volumes.

Example Problem: "A ribbon is 25 cm long. Sarah cuts off 8 cm. How long is the ribbon now?"

Solution:

  1. Identify the key information: The ribbon is initially 25 cm long, and Sarah cuts off 8 cm.
  2. Choose the appropriate operation: Since Sarah is cutting off a portion of the ribbon, we need to subtract.
  3. Solve the problem: 25 cm - 8 cm = 17 cm
  4. Check the answer: Does 17 cm make sense in the context of the problem? Yes, it does.
